Therapy for Immigrants & Therapy for Refugees

Immigrants and refugees often face unique challenges that can strongly impact one's mental and emotional well-being. In psychodynamic psychotherapy, we explore how experiences that immigrants and refugees face can affect identity, relationships, and psychological functioning. As our psychotherapists are providers through the Interim Federal Health Program (IFHP), the Centre for Psychodynamic Insights is dedicated to offering support and resources for these individuals and families to help them adjust and navigate in their new surroundings.
